    All of the future stuff is a joke. It is stupid on purpose. Originally they never planned for a sequel and the end of the first film was going to be a gag. After the first film was so successful they were practically forced into a sequel about the future(even though they never wanted to go there in the first place). So to make up for the fact that no one can accurately predict the future the writer's went for the opposite end of the spectrum instead. All the goofiness is a parody of films that try and predict the future.
